Major Vulnerability Patched Quietly Just last Thursday, a vulnerability was detected by the Solana Foundation, leading them to release a quick patch that resolves the issue.
All this happened under strict confidentiality. "During the next 24 hours several other core members reached out to confirm readiness and reiterate the need for urgency and confidentiality,” Laine stated on their X post detailing the incident. This led to some members of the Solana community questioning the decision to keep the incident hush-hush to the broader public which was only after the incident.
